Trans People Are Awful – Bunker One at Pleasance Courtyard

Performing in the Bunker at Pleasance this Fringe, Ros Watt’s Trans People Are Awful couldn’t be placed in a more perfect venue.  Set in the garage of a farm just past Inverurie, Aberdeenshire, the cavernous dinge of the Bunker does emulate the feel of a serial killer’s hideout.

We are witness to the crimes of a murderous young man as he dissects the bodies of men in a quest to find the perfect body parts.  Boy, played by Watt, is videotaping every moment of his process in an act of explanation.  He wants to undertake a self-surgery in which he attaches the member of one of his victims onto himself – he just hasn’t found the right fit yet. 

Rhythmic, voracious, and vigorous, Watt’s performance is electric.  You feel completely absorbed in the character’s world thanks to this in-your-face dynamism Watt has.  With thrusting dance moves, tabletop posing, and a quiet tenderness, you never know what’s coming next in this surreal portrait.

Rifling through a smorgasbord of jars filled with all kinds of preserved body parts, Watt hits us with visceral physical comedy.  Manhandling the genitalia, Watt uses them as telephones – playing pretend, before sloshing them back into their jars.  Even going so far as to devour a large intestine, only to spew it back up into a bucket – he’s vegan you see.  And my word it really did smell like rotting flesh after that.

Although Boy is clearly a very twisted individual, you still feel for him, especially given his genuine honesty about everything.  He is clearly unwell; he is lonely and going to the furthest extremes to try and fill the void.  He is awful.  But he’s awful because he’s a murderer, not because he’s trans.

Trans People Are Awful is absolutely my pick of the Fringe so far by a landslide.  The production design, the writing, the delivery, the direction, all work as one to create this masterful story.  There really is too much meat to unpack here – it’s so clever, so heartfelt, just indescribable.  There really are no words to summarise this production.
